"Coming"

Krystal wiped her hands on the apron, took it off and run to the door as she heard the door rang. She was a little surprised as she saw Min on the door.

"Oh, hi Min-shii" she nicked her head a little; she wasn't sure what to say but thought that Min must have come to see Amber so she said "Amber is not home" 

"I know" Min answered coldly "You think I wouldn't know that she's not home? She's MY girlfriend"

"I didn't mean it like that" Krystal answered "I thought..."

"Well you thought wrong" Min pushed the door opened and let herself in "It's you I want to talk to"

"Me?" Krystal frowned

 

Min walked to the living room while Krystal closed the door, still confused about Min's intention.

"Krystal-shii" Min turned around facing Krystal "Have you no shame?"

"Excuse me?" Krystal said

"You coming here, playing victim."

Krystal inhaled as she heard Min's words. "Please explain yourself"

"Amber is a very nice person, you know. She wouldn't have the heart to tell you the truth anyway. But don't you think it's so low for you to bother her with your own problems. Not to mention using her daughter as an excuse to live here."

"I never said that I want to live here"

"Yet here you are. How many days do you spend here in a week? 5? 6? You basically live from Amber"

Krystal gritted her teeth

"Besides Krystal-shii, from woman to woman, how would you feel if your girlfriend gives shelter to another woman. I wouldn't even think about that because I have dignity"

"What are you implying, Min-shii? Stop being so complicated and just say what's in your mind"

"Well, I think you are a low life class who uses your friend for your advantage, living off her cost and you have no shame"

"Let me clear things first. Amber and I, we are childhood friends. We are just friends. I sometimes stay here because Amber oder Jiyoon asked me to. And yes, Amber helps me a lot on my private stuffs but I never forced her to do it."

"Because she's too nice. Let's just cut the crap. I want to to leave the house. Even if Amber or Jiyoon ask you, you could've said no, right? Visiting wouldn't be a problem but you need to stop bothering them. Stop bothering US."

Krystal closed her eyes to keep herself calm.

"I said what I wanted to say" Min said and went to the door "Let's see if you do have some dignity"

She smirked as she closed the door.

 

Krystal sat herself on the couch, covering her face with her hands. She's hurt and angry but tried to reason things. Krystal took a few deep breath and said to herself that what Min did was a 'normal' reaction for a jealous girlfriend. There's a little part of her who didn't understand Min's jealousy, Amber is so loyal, she wouldn't even think of cheating on her girlfriend, that is just something that Amber would never do. She took sometime to clear her mind and decided the best way is really for her to leave the house. She went to the guest room, packed her things, she took a good look at the empty house once more before she closed the door and called a cab.

"Krys, I'm home" Amber placed the car keys on the kitchen table "Jiyoon will be finished with her practice in an hour. We can pick her up together and go to dinner afterwards. I'm craving for burritos"

"Hey, Krys" Amber repeated because there was no answer

Where is she? She couldn't be out because she said she just bought a good book and wanted to read. Amber knocked on the guest room and called her name "Krys? You here?"

Amber felt a little uneasy as she heard no answer from inside the room. She knocked again and said "Krys? I'm coming in, okay?"

The bed was made, there is no sign of her in the room. Amber approached the bed and found a folded note.

 

"Hi Amber, I went home. I just need some time alone. Thank you for everything. K."

 

The note was neutral but Amber sensed that something was off. She tried to call her but Krystal didn't pick up her phone. Without hesitation she grabbed her car keys and drove to Krystal's place.

She had to wait for a while before Krystal opened her door.

 

"Hi" Amber said

"Hi" Krystal forced a smile.

With the way Krystal smiled and how she held the door, Amber knew something was wrong.

"What happened?" She asked

"What do you mean? Nothing happened" Krystal stared at the floor

"You know you have never have been a good liar"

"Nothing happened, Amber. I just missed my place"

"Without even saying goodbye?"

"I wrote you a note"

"I would prefer a normal goodbye though."

"Sorry" Krystal said

Amber sighed "What are you not telling me, Krys?"

"Nothing. I told you, I just missed my home. I stayed way to long in your place"

The way Krystal said it, somehow it just came on Amber's mind "Did someone say that?"
